A horizontal well screen is placed in the groundwater near the water table if the contaminant is a light non-aqueous phase liquid (LNAPL) or near the aquitard (lower level) if the contaminant is heavier than water (DNAPL). The well can extract the free phase product or arrest the movement of the groundwater to restrict the spread of contaminants. Wells can be installed proactively to control groundwater levels and movement in the case where a spill may occur from process on liquid storage.

Typical LNAPL‘s and DNAPL‘s include:

  • Diesel fuel LNAPL
  • Gasoline LNAPL
  • TCE DNAPL
  • EDC DNAPL
